In September 2018, Charlotte Nicod published her book on Tivano's family adventure: "From Seas to Mother". We presented this first version to you when it was released. Today the book is republished, corrected and embellished with some photos at the end.
Indeed, after the birth of Élie, the third blonde head of this family crew, Charlotte had time to reissue her book, which is now distributed by the independent bookshop La Galerne in Le Havre. And the latter even offers delivery!
For those of you who don't know Tivano, we followed this crew who took off on a big cruise aboard a Haliotis 38 with Pierre, the skipper, Charlotte, the mother who discovers the sea, and their two children Julia and Gabriel (2 years old and 1 year old at the beginning). After a departure from La Rochelle, there followed a transatlantic crossing, then the passage of Panama before landing in Polynesia.
This book tells the family's sea adventures, but seen from the perspective of the mother who has to deal with the whole family management. With no hidden words, Charlotte shares her vision of being a teammate mother with two young children.
The subtitle "A small family experience of a life punctuated by the singing of sails and the whispering of stars" shows how, despite the difficulties encountered, the failure to find its fullness and the wisdom of life today. This unpretentious little book that can be read in a few hours is a kind of explanation of the path to take. An ideal reading for those who would like to cast off with their family one day.
